Greetings. I was wondering how to do double spacing when creating a new song. If I do a space it makes the song have another verse.
So if I wanted 4 lines on the screen with a space between each line, I was wondering how to do that. Each time I put a space it makes the line become another verse on screen with a single line.

After your first line of text, hit return. On the next line hit ALT+255 (ie hold the ALT key and type 255). That will put a space block in. Hit Return and type your next line. When displayed, you should see double space lines. A normal hard return will create a new slide. Hope that helps.

Note, I have to use the number pad to get the alt-255 character...the number keys at the top of the keyboard didn't work, ymmv
